Okra Nutrition Facts: Calories, Macros & Health Benefits
Summary: One side (150g) of okra contains 45 calories, 2.5g protein, 9.9g carbs, and 0.5g fat. Okra is a good source of magnesium, vitamin c, folate.

Nutrition Facts — one side (150g)
| Nutrient | Amount | % Daily Value |
|---|---|---|
| Calories | 45 kcal | 2% |
| Protein | 2.5g | 5% |
| Carbohydrates | 9.9g | 4% |
| Total Fat | 0.45g | 1% |
| Fiber | 3.3g | 12% |
| Sugar | 4.5g | -- |
| Saturated Fat | 0.15g | 1% |
| Sodium | 4.5mg | 0% |
| Potassium | 316.5mg | 7% |
| Calcium | 121.5mg | 9% |
| Iron | 0.85mg | 5% |
| Magnesium | 64.5mg | 15% |
| Zinc | 0.80mg | 7% |
| Vitamin C | 18.6mg | 21% |
| Vitamin A | 27.0mcg | 3% |
| Vitamin B6 | 0.06mg | 4% |
| Folate | 222.0mcg | 56% |
| Vitamin K | 74.1mcg | 62% |
| Phosphorus | 63.0mg | 5% |
Is Okra Good for You?
Okra provides 45 calories per side (150g) with 2.5g of protein, 9.9g of carbohydrates, and 0.5g of fat. It is a source of magnesium (15% dv), vitamin c (21% dv), folate (56% dv).
Key Health Benefits of Okra
- Good source of magnesium (15% dv)
- Good source of vitamin c (21% dv)
- Good source of folate (56% dv)
- Good source of vitamin k (62% dv)
- Contains 3.3g of dietary fiber per serving
